UKBizDB.co.uk

2 Businesses found in Postcode: SW16 2XB, United Kingdom

1

WHITE MONKEY COMMUNICATIONS LTD

1a Leigh Orchard Close, London, United Kingdom, SW16 2XB

2

DIA GLOBAL LIMITED

1a Leigh Orchard Close, London, England, SW16 2XB

Copyright © 2024. All rights reserved.